Smt.Gayathri Keshavan, a Bharata Natyam dancer, teacher, and composer, is the Director of Academy of Bharata Natyam, Bangalore, an institute founded and established in 1948, by her father Sri.T.K.Narayan.
Gayathri, born in Thiruchirapalli (Tamil Nadu), raised in Hyderabad (Andhra Pradesh) and settled in Bangalore (Karnataka) has imbibed the culture and tradition of the three states. She is blessed to have her parents, Sri. T.K.Narayan and Smt. Jayalakshmi Narayan as her gurus in Bharata Natyam and Classical music. The Narayans were the direct disciples of Sri. Meenakshi Sundaram Pillai and Sri. Muthukumara Pillai, the highly revered teachers of the Pandanallur style of Bharata Natyam.
An Arts graduate, Gayathri wrote articles on classical dances of India for a reputed newspaper and magazines for educational institutions. The Government of India Scholarship awarded in 1973 provided an opportunity to enhance her knowledge through other eminent teachers of that period. Besides her dancing career, Gayathri also had many years of training in Carnatic music and Veena. This has had a great impact on her compositions for many dance-dramas presented by her.
With a career spanning over fifty years, Gayathri has to this day the experience of dancing and teaching both in India and abroad. She was invited several times to various International Dance Festivals, in Europe, the USA, and Mexico. She was a faculty member for the ‘Friends World Program’ of Long Island University (USA), for nearly a decade. Gayathri was awarded the ‘National Vocational Excellence’(2014) & ‘Natya Mayuri National Award’(2016), by the IISER, Bengaluru.
Maithreyi Barve and Mathangi Keshavan, daughters and disciples of Gayathri Keshavan, carry the mantle of their family tradition as artistes, representing the fourth generation of Guru-Shishya parampara. They have a Master’s degree in Bharata Natyam, and about 20 years of experience in the field, in various capacities.
